50,000 B.C. (Before Clothing) Trivia
50,000 B.C. (Before Clothing) was released on 4 stycznia 1963.
50,000 B.C. (Before Clothing) was directed by Warner Rose.
50,000 B.C. (Before Clothing) has a runtime of 75 min.
50,000 B.C. (Before Clothing) was produced by Herbert Lannard.
Loser Charlie Wishnick, locked out of his trailer home by his awful wife, ends up in a time machine that's disguised as a taxicab. Transported to 50,000 B.C., Charlie meets cavemen and cavewomen, many of which are often nude. He falls in love and is almost eaten by a giant.
The key characters in 50,000 B.C. (Before Clothing) are Charlie Wishnick (Charlie Robinson), Ethel Wishnick / Cavewoman Queen (Julie Ange), Gorax (Eddie Carmel).
50,000 B.C. (Before Clothing) is a Sci-Fi, Komedia film.
50,000 B.C. (Before Clothing) has an audience rating of 3.7 out of 10.
